Adrian Craine wrote:
> Hi all,
>
> Just a quick one, does any-one know if the i2c-mpc i2c driver will
> function on a Freescale MPC8347?
>
Seems to work fine on the MPC8349E-MDS-PB.
I believe one of the engineers just installed the lm-sensors
i2c tools and they worked fine, i.e., the i2c driver that
is built by default in the Denx kernel and LTIB kernel
works.
I know I've used the i2c tools without trouble.
If its any use, here's what appears to be running on the
board now (ELDK 4.0 based I believe ...)
bash-3.00# uname -a
Linux cobralab1 2.6.18-rc2 #1 Tue Aug 8 13:04:42 PDT 2006 ppc ppc ppc
GNU/Linux
Here's the output from an MPC8349E-MDS-PB bus #0
bash-3.00# i2cdetect -y 0
0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 a b c d e f
00: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
10: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
20: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
30: -- 31 -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- 3f
40: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
50: 50 51 -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
60: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- 68 -- -- -- -- -- -- --
70: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
bash-3.00#
and bus #1
bash-3.00# i2cdetect -y 1
0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 a b c d e f
00: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
10: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
20: -- 21 -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
30: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
40: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
50: 50 -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
60: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
70: -- -- -- -- -- -- -- --
bash-3.00#
I've hooked up an AD7998 I2C eval board to bus #1
at address 21h. Normally you'd only see the EEPROM
at 50h.
Cheers,
Dave
